إصابة حكم مباراة ميلان وإنتر بـ كأس إيطاليا وخروجه من الملعب

تعرض باولو فاليري، حكم مباراة ميلان وإنتر في ربع نهائي كأس إيطاليا للإصابة، ولم يتمكن من استكمال اللقاء.

وذهب فاليري للطاقم الطبي ويبدو أنه تعرض لإصابة عضلية في فخذ القدم، ليشير لاحقًا إلى عدم قدرته على استئناف المباراة التي توقفت لما يقارب 7 دقائق.

اقرأ أيضًا.. فيديو | مشادة حادة بين إبراهيموفيتش ولوكاكو في مباراة ميلان وإنتر

وفي الدقيقة 80 تولى الحكم الرابع دانيلي تشيفي إدارة المباراة بدلاً من فاليري.

وتشير النتيجة إلى تعادل الفريقين (1-1)، ويلعب ميلان المباراة بعشرة لاعبين بعد طرد زلاتان إبراهيموفيتش (طالع التفاصيل). شاهد لحظة إصابة حكم مباراة ميلان وإنتر ميلان وخروجه

بالفيديو.. باريس سان جيرمان يتعرض لخسارة قاتلة أمام لوريان في مباراة مجنونة بالدوري الفرنسي

تلقى باريس سان جيرمان خسارة قاتلة من لوريان، بنتيجة 3-2، ضمن الجولة 22 من الدوري الفرنسي، في المباراة التي جمعت بينهما على ملعب دوموستوار.

تقدم لوران أيبرجيل لـ لوريان في الدقيقة 36 من عمر الشوط الأول، قبل أن يتعادل نيمار من ركلة جزاء في الدقيقة الأخيرة من الشوط الأول.

في الشوط الثاني، حوّل باريس تأخره لتقدم بعدما سجل نيمار ركلة جزاء ثانية في الدقيقة 57 حصل عليها ماورو إيكاردي.

وفي الدقيقة 80 تمكن يوان ويسا من تسجيل هدف التعادل لـ لوريان، وعند الدقيقة 91 سجل تيريم مورفي هدفًا قاتلًا لأصحاب الأرض من مرتدة وانفراد من وسط الملعب.

خسارة باريس سان جيرمان أوقفت رصيده عند 45 نقطة في المركز الثاني، بينما لوريان بالفوز الغالي جعل رصيده 18 نقطة في المركز 18. أهداف مباراة باريس سان جيرمان ولوريان

بعد إصابتهما بـ كورونا.. مدرب بايرن ميونخ يكشف موقف جوريتسكا ومارتينيز من مونديال الأندية

كشف المدرب الألماني، هانز فليك، المدير الفني لنادي بايرن ميونخ، موقف ثنائي وسط الفريق، ليون جوريتسكا وخافي مارتينيز، من التواجد في مسابقة كأس العالم للأندية والتي ستُقام في قطر، فبراير القادم، بعدما تبين إصابتهما بـ فيروس كورونا “كوفيد -19”.

الثنائي أصيبا، بـ كورونا، الجمعة الماضي، وغابا عن مباراة النادي البافاري ضد هوفنهايم.

وقال فليك في تصريحات صحفية خلال المؤتمر الخاص بمباراة هرتا برلين: “جوريتسكا لا يزال في الحجر الصحي، سيقوم بعمل مسحة”.

اقرأ أيضًا.. مهاجم ألمانيا السابق يجيب.. هل بايرن ميونخ المرشح الأوحد للتتويج بـ كأس العالم للأندية؟

وأضاف: “عندما نحصل على نتيجة المسحة، سيتقرر ما إذا كان بإمكانه السفر إلى كأس العالم للأندية أم لا”.

وواصل: “لا يزال علينا أنّ نرى ما سيحدث مع جوريتسكا وخافي مارتينيز في الأيام القليلة القادمة، سنكون سعداء إذ تواجدا معنا في قطر”.

بايرن ميونخ سيشارك في المسابقة من دور قبل النهائي، إذ ينتظر منافسه من مباراة الأهلي المصري والدحيل القطري، لملاقاة أحدهما في نصف النهائي، يوم الإثنين 8 فبراير.

Dani Ceballos can help make Arsenal more of a Unai Emery team

[ad_pod ]

Arsenal have signed Real Madrid’s Dani Ceballos, who joins the London team on loan for the upcoming 2019/20 season. And while, at first, this does seem like Unai Emery is picking up scraps of other big teams and claiming their outcasts, Ceballos is still a quality player befitting of Emery’s vision at the Emirates.

Despite only a limited and more of a secondary role at Santiago Bernabeu, tallying only 56 games overall with five goals and two assists, Ceballos is a player who has a lot to offer. If implemented in the right role and at the right system, that is.

But what exactly does that mean for Arsenal and why did Emery choose him of all players? In order to answer those questions, we have to look at the tactical profile of both the player and the team the Spanish coach is trying to build.

Upon joining Arsenal in 2018, Emery already had quite the resume as a head coach but was most notable for his stints at Valencia and Sevilla. And if we take a look at his preferred style of play, we notice specific patterns emerging: highly structured systems, bigger emphasis on possession and finally, high-pressing tactics with a high defensive line.

These are some of the core attributes his teams, in general, like to use. And we could see some of it replicated in the Arsenal team of 2018/19. Emery opted to use the 4-2-3-1 (17 games) system the most throughout his first year at the Emirates, followed by an experimental 3-4-2-1 (seven games). Upon further inspection, we can also see that the tendency to attack through the wings also remained as Arsenal’s attack favoured both the left-wing (42%) and the right-wing (34%) to the central areas (24%).

But despite that being one of his general preferences, at Arsenal in 2018/19 it also appeared to come as a result of defensive fragility. Last season, the Gunners ranked only 11th in goals conceded with all the top teams in the Premier League being more defensively solid. Seemingly for that reason, Emery preferred to have either three centre-backs in the game or deploy a double pivot in front of the defensive line, hence the 4-2-3-1 and 3-4-2-1 formations respectively.

Naturally, this pushed their attacks out wide instead of centrally and players like Mesut Ozil, who excel at being creative as the team’s number ten, were sometimes left out of the team. And suddenly, that high emphasis on the wing-play turned Arsenal into a very one-dimensional team in the attacking sense. Obviously, Emery needs someone good on the ball and creative enough in the central positions to restore the team’s spark once again. And this is where Ceballos comes in.

To fully restore the “Unai Emery blueprint”, Arsenal will have to start putting more emphasis on the short passing involved in systematical build-ups from the back. This is something closely connected to the Spaniard’s traditional plan for how his teams should play. While Arsenal have still been practising possession-based football, a certain decline has been visible in their last campaign.

For example, their overall short passes per game fell from 571 to 499, and the same thing happened to their possession, which declined from 58.5% on average to 56.1%. While this may not seem like a big change, it does indicate that a shift in preferences or a change that was brought about by necessity, as was discussed earlier.

Ceballos excels technically and is also press-resistant, meaning he finds solutions for tricky situations. One main attribute that will help Arsenal find that Emery identity is his ability to drop deeper to help progress the ball forward, having proved himself adept in various midfield roles. This should help the Gunners find more success in building from the back as well as in deploying progressive passes going forward.

Last season, Ceballos averaged 92% passing accuracy in all competitions, which is an extremely impressive figure in itself. If we add the 1.3 key passes per game to that, it makes for a compelling case. Similarly, his defensive contributions should not be disregarded. 1.6 tackles and 0.7 interceptions per game is not really something to be particularly proud of but it does show that Ceballos is neither a fully attacking-minded nor a defensive-minded type of player. Rather, he offers a bit of both styles.

And this will please Emery even more. With Ceballos, Arsenal should be able to retain Emery’s original blueprint without having to sacrifice their defensive solidity as the midfielder can contribute both going forward and backwards.

Finally, Ceballos’ versatility will be just icing on the cake for the Spanish manager. The 22-year-old midfielder can play in a variety of different positions across the midfield, ranging from the more advanced playmaker to the more wide and deeper central areas respectively. This means that Emery can experiment with the formations and choose the one that suits his style the most.

[ad_pod ]

If he sticks to 4-2-3-1, Ceballos could be deployed in that number ten role but that would also mean that Emery would have to choose between him and Ozil respectively. A switch to a 4-3-3 could also be deployed and the Spaniard could play in basically any of the three roles in midfield.

There’s also an option to play him in a 4-4-2 diamond, which is something we haven’t seen that often with Emery (three games in 2018/19) but would, in theory, let him play four of his midfielders at the same time, including having Ozil and Ceballos on the pitch together.

Either way, it seems that this transfer can go a long way to restoring Emery’s blueprint at Arsenal with improving the ball circulation, strengthening the build-up play and adding to that midfield creativity while ensuring there is some tenacity out of possession.

The ball is now in the Spaniard’s yard – all he has to do it kick it well and the rest of the puzzle should fall into place. Will he be able to do it? Only time will tell.

فينجر: عرضت أموالًا ضخمة على فاردي للانضمام إلى آرسنال في 2016

كشف المدير الفني للفريق الأول لكرة القدم السابق بنادي آرسنال، آرسين فينجر، أن الجانرز قد عرض الكثير من المال على مهاجم ليستر سيتي، جيمي فاردي، للانتقال إليه في عام 2016.

ويلعب فاردي مع ليستر سيتي منذ عام 2012، وكانت أبرز إنجازاته هي الفوز ببطولة الدوري الإنجليزي الممتاز في موسم 2015/2016 تحت قيادة المدرب، كلاوديو رانييري.

اقرأ أيضًا.. ماديسون: فاردي قناص يستنشق أنصاف الفرص

وتحدث فينجر عن الأمر في تصريحات لشبكة “بي إن سبورتس”، وقال: “عرضت عليه الكثير من المال في ذلك الوقت، كان ليستر سيتي قد فاز بالدوري الإنجليزي للتو ولم يرغبوا في التفريط به وعرضوا عليه عقدًا جديدًا بنفس الأموال التي عرضناها عليه إن لم يكن أكثر”.

وتابع: “فاردي لاعب رائع، يركز دائمًا في المباراة ولا يُشتت ذهنيًا، والمهاجمون العظماء هم من ينتهجون نفس أسلوبه، حتى إذا صادفه بعض سوء الحظ سيأتي الوقت ليسجل من جديد”.

وأضاف: “كان لدينا فريقًا جيدًا في آرسنال ولكني كنت أفكر دائمًا في تدعيم الهجوم، ووجدت في فاردي المهاجم المناسب لنا، يجيد خلق المساحات والتحركات المثالية لديه مميزات عديدة”.

وأتم تصريحاته: “فاردي يجيد قراءة المباريات أبكر من الآخرين، يتوقع ما سيحدث بشكل أفضل، يفهم بشكل أسرع من الآخرين ما يجري على أرض الملعب”.

Celtic’s trust in academy players will help transfer battle against Premier League giants

[ad_pod ]

This article is part of Football FanCast’s Transfer Focus series, which provides opinion and analysis on recent transfer news…

Celtic are aiming to sign Linfield sensation Charlie Allen ahead of some of Europe’s elite sides, according to Football Insider.

What’s the story?

The treble treble winners are joining a whole host of clubs in showing interest in Linfield’s 15-year-old attacking midfielder, with Neil Lennon’s men ready to hijack Tottenham’s bid for the youngster.

In trying to outbid Spurs, the Celts join the likes of Liverpool, Manchester United, Manchester City and Leicester in chasing the prodigious talent, per the report.

The youngster made his debut against Coleraine in April and has received attention since. Celtic believe they can tempt Allen to the club by showing a clear pathway from academy to first-team, something that isn’t as obvious at the Premier League sides.

This becomes the second transfer battle between the Champions League finalists and Lennon’s men in this window, with Tobi Oluwayemi choosing to come to Parkhead over staying in north London.

Encouraging signs

The ploy of showing a youngster the pathway from academy product to first-team player is precisely how the Bhoys lured Oluwayemi to Celtic Park successfully, according to a previous Football Insider report.

The fact that Celtic can poach youngsters from clubs like Spurs, and now compete with them in the market, is a sign of how talented young prospects view the club, and history suggests they are right to think that way.

Academy graduates Kieran Tierney, James Forrest and Callum McGregor have been fixtures in the club’s recent history and it doesn’t stop there for pertinent examples of the successful process. Youngsters Mikey Johnston and Karamoko Dembele are just beginning to find their feet at the club.

The myriad of academy products flooding the first-team at Parkhead is likely a key reason as to why the likes of Oluwayemi and Allen are even considering moves to the club.

The Premier League may have the glitz, glamour and life-changing amounts of money swirling around. Yet, at Celtic, the youngsters have something they may not get south of the border – a real chance of becoming a senior star.
